服务器如何启动6

fiy 其他 29

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要启动服务器,需要按照以下步骤进行操作:

    1. 准备服务器:确保服务器的硬件设备正常,包括电源、电缆、硬盘、内存和网络连接等。

    2. 安装操作系统:将服务器上的操作系统安装介质(如光盘或USB)插入服务器,启动服务器并按照屏幕提示进行操作系统安装。

    3. 配置网络:在操作系统安装完成后,通过配置网络设置服务器的IP地址、子网掩码、网关和DNS服务器等网络参数,确保服务器能够正常连接到网络。

    4. 安装所需软件:根据服务器的用途,安装相应的软件。例如,如果是Web服务器,需要安装Web服务器软件如Apache或Nginx;如果是数据库服务器,需要安装数据库管理系统如MySQL或Oracle。

    5. 配置服务:根据服务器的需求,配置相应的服务。例如,对于Web服务器,需要配置虚拟主机、SSL证书和安全性设置等;对于数据库服务器,需要配置数据库初始化、权限管理和备份策略等。

    6. 启动服务器:完成以上准备工作后,即可启动服务器。通过按下服务器上的电源按钮或远程登录服务器并执行启动命令,服务器将开始运行。

    需要注意的是,服务器的启动过程可能会因为不同的硬件设备、操作系统和安装软件的差异而有所不同。因此,在具体操作时,可以根据服务器的具体配置和文档进行操作,以确保启动过程顺利进行。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器的启动过程可以分为以下六个步骤:

    1. 配置服务器参数:在服务器启动之前,需要通过配置文件或者命令行参数设置服务器的相关配置,比如IP地址、端口、日志路径等。这些配置参数决定了服务器的运行方式和行为。

    2. 绑定监听端口:服务器需要通过一个特定的端口监听客户端的连接请求。在启动过程中,服务器会调用底层的网络库,创建一个套接字,并将其绑定到指定的IP地址和端口上。

    3. 初始化网络服务:服务器需要初始化一些网络相关的服务,比如TCP/IP协议栈、HTTP服务器、WebSocket服务器等。这些服务可以通过第三方库或者自己编写实现,用于处理客户端的请求和响应。

    4. 创建主线程:服务器启动后,会创建一个主线程来监听客户端的连接请求,并接受和处理客户端的数据。主线程通常是一个循环,不断地接受新的连接,并为每个连接创建一个新的线程或者子进程来处理。

    5. 处理客户端请求:一旦有新的客户端连接到服务器,服务器会将其分配给一个空闲的线程或者子进程来处理。处理过程包括读取客户端发送的数据、解析请求、处理业务逻辑、生成响应等。

    6. 监听关闭信号:服务器通常需要通过监听关闭信号来实现优雅地关闭。当收到关闭信号时,服务器会停止接受新的连接,并等待现有连接的处理完成,最终释放资源并退出。

    以上是服务器启动的六个基本步骤,具体的实现方式和细节会根据服务器的类型、框架和语言而有所不同。在实际开发中,还需要注意错误处理、日志记录和性能优化等问题,以保证服务器的稳定和可靠运行。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器的启动过程包括以下几个步骤:

    1. 配置服务器环境及相关软件:
      在启动服务器之前,需要为服务器配置好相应的环境和软件。这包括选择合适的操作系统、安装服务器软件、配置网络等。具体的配置过程因服务器类型而异,可根据服务器提供的文档或向供应商咨询。

    2. 确定启动方式:
      服务器的启动方式多种多样,可以通过物理按钮、控制面板或远程连接等方式进行。根据服务器的型号和设备特性,选择适合的启动方式。

    3. 检查服务器硬件:
      在启动服务器之前,应该确保服务器硬件正常。检查电源、内存、硬盘等硬件设备是否连接良好,确保没有任何故障。

    4. 启动电源:
      将服务器的电源接通,并按下电源按钮启动服务器。根据服务器型号,有些服务器可能还需要按下开关或执行其他操作才能完成启动过程。

    5. 监控启动过程:
      在服务器启动过程中,可以通过屏幕、控制面板或远程连接等方式来监控启动状态。注意观察服务器是否正常启动,显示器是否有显示信息。

    6. 等待服务器启动:
      启动过程可能需要一些时间,特别是对于大型服务器或复杂的系统而言。等待一段时间,确保服务器完全启动,并且操作系统和相关服务已经启动。

    7. 检查服务器状态和服务:
      一旦服务器启动完成,应该检查服务器的状态和所提供的服务是否正常工作。可以通过登录服务器、查看服务状态、执行测试命令等方式进行检查。

    以Linux服务器为例,具体的启动过程如下:

    1. 配置服务器环境及相关软件:
      选择适合的Linux发行版,如Ubuntu、CentOS等,并按照官方文档的指引进行安装和配置。安装过程中需要设置root密码等基本信息。

    2. 启动方式:
      在物理服务器上,按下电源按钮启动服务器。在虚拟机中,可以通过启动虚拟机软件来启动服务器。

    3. 检查服务器硬件:
      确保服务器的硬件设备连接正常,如电源、网卡等。如果是虚拟机,确保宿主机的硬件正常。

    4. 启动电源:
      按下服务器电源按钮,服务器开始启动。

    5. 监控启动过程:
      通过连接服务器的显示器或通过远程连接查看启动过程。可以看到启动信息的输出,如初始化硬件、加载内核、启动服务等。

    6. 等待服务器启动:
      等待服务器启动完成,通常会显示登录提示符。此时服务器已经启动成功。

    7. 检查服务器状态和服务:
      登录服务器,使用root账户或具有管理员权限的账户登录。通过执行命令查看服务器状态和所提供的服务是否正常。例如,使用systemctl status serviceName命令查看某个服务的状态。

    总结起来,服务器的启动过程可以简单概括为配置服务器环境及相关软件、确定启动方式、检查服务器硬件、启动电源、监控启动过程、等待服务器启动,最后检查服务器状态和服务。根据具体的服务器类型和操作系统,启动过程可能会有所不同,但以上步骤是通用的参考。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部